$14,000 needed urgently; Anokye Supremo’s body must leave India by Sunday – Manager

Manager of the late Highlife Singer Anokye Supremo, Isaac Kwabena Zachariah who accompanied the late musician to India for a surgery has hinted that they have up to Sunday to take the corpse of the late Anokye Supremo out of India else the corpse will remain there.

Speaking on Onua FM Entertainment show on Thursday 7th February 2019, with Christian Agyei Frimpong monitored by attractivemustapha.com ,his manager appealed to all Ghanaians to contribute financially to help the family of the late musician retrieve his mortal remains from the hospital in India and explained that they have been able to raise over $16, 000.00 out of the $21,000.00 required to settle the hospital bills.

According to him, aside the $5000.00 needed to top up to make a full amount for the accumulated hospital bills, the family needs an additional $2,950.00 to airlift the body back to Ghana.

He mentioned that they have up to Sunday, 10th February 2019 to pay all the debt and make the necessary arrangements according to the certificate he has been given which explains that there is a law in India that states that if a foreigner dies in India, the corpse should not exceed more than 10 days.

The artiste, affectionately known as Daddy Lumba Jr., was diagnosed with an illness after experiencing a severe headache that affected his eyes and was therefore flown overseas to receive medical attention.

He passed away on Wednesday, January 30, 2019, after surviving the surgery.
